HarmonyTech Inc. is seeking an experienced Business Analyst/Trainer with a strong background in Agile business analysis, requirements facilitation, and team training. This role places a major emphasis on designing and delivering training programs to train government end users, while also eliciting and refining business requirements that translate into actionable user stories and solutions. The ideal candidate will be a skilled facilitator, trainer, and communicator, capable of bridging the gap between stakeholders, development teams, and end users to drive business value.
Position is based in the National Capital Region (Washington DC, Maryland, Virginia) and requires U.S. citizenship.
Job Responsibilities
Design, develop, and deliver training programs
Conduct interactive workshops, onboarding sessions, and hands-on coaching to build skills in requirements gathering, user story writing, and sprint execution
Create training materials, guides, and job aids (presentations, reference sheets, process flows) tailored for different audiences, from executives to technical teams
Evaluate training effectiveness through feedback surveys, knowledge checks, and performance metrics, adjusting content to improve learning outcomes
Lead requirements elicitation sessions, stakeholder interviews, and discovery workshops to capture, refine, and prioritize business needs
Collaborate with product owners to translate requirements into clear, actionable user stories, acceptance criteria, and process documentation
Facilitate Scrum ceremonies (daily stand-ups, sprint planning, retrospectives, and reviews) with a focus on aligning team efforts to business objectives
Serve as a liaison between business units and technical teams, ensuring requirements are well understood and solutions meet user needs
Support continuous improvement initiatives by gathering feedback, identifying skill gaps, and proposing targeted training and process enhancements
Promote an environment of open communication, collaboration, and shared accountability across cross-functional teams
Requirements
3+ years of experience in Business Analysis including experience designing and leading training sessions and workshops
Proven ability to create engaging training materials and adapt delivery for diverse learners (technical teams, business stakeholders, leadership)
Familiarity with digital/web-based solutions and Agile/open-source development environments
Strong ability to analyze complex information and present findings in a clear, concise, and accessible manner
Exceptional communication and facilitation skills with the ability to engage both technical and non-technical audiences
Detail-oriented mindset with the ability to challenge assumptions and validate requirements to ensure accuracy and alignment with business objectives
Proven track record of collaborative teamwork and fostering strong stakeholder relationships
Education
Bachelor’s degree in Business Administration, Information Technology, Computer Science, or a related field
